The USF Research that Matters Sustainable Food Conference will bring together food researchers from USF and the larger Tampa Bay community to share ideas and findings that will pave the path toward more sustainable and resilient communities. Exhibitors will also be on hand to share recent, local developments related to food. The conference will conclude with an optional tour (2:30 – 4pm) of several local community gardens.
Conference topics include: Gardening (individual, school, workplace, community); Farmer’s Markets, Community Supported Agriculture, and Co-ops; Local Food Networks; Food Waste; Social Dynamics of Food Consumption; Food Policy; Food Deserts & Access; Research Methods for Studying Food and Gardening; Climate Change and Food; Global Food Markets/Fair Trade Food; Agricultural Labor& Food Justice; Slow Food and Foodies; Mass Media and Popular Culture Depictions of Food; and Food and Agricultural Education.
